I'm intrigued by this, but I confess I don't understand. What's wrong with effort? How else are we to learn difficult concepts?
Galleway coached his tennis students by asking them to observe the stitches on the tennis ball as it flew through the air
This distracted their Self 1 (analytical, critical) so that their Self 2 (intuitive, embodied) could take control and learn naturally
